NJPW & Stardom Announce Creation Of The IWGP Women’s Championship

During the July 29th strategy meeting held by Stardom, it was announced that Stardom and New Japan Pro Wrestling would be creating the first ever IWGP Women’s Championship, with an inaugural champion to be crownded this November.

The news was broken down by Stardom’s official English twitter account (@we_are_stardom), with confirmation that the IWGP Women’s Championship will primarily be defended across NJPW, although they also noted that the title could be defended at some of Stardom’s bigger events.

Earlier this year, Stardom confirmed that some talent would be heading to the States to compete across NJPW Strong. Stardom’s strategy meeting noted that as well as Japan, the IWGP Women’s Championship is also likely to be defended across the Unites States.

Initially, Stardom highlighted that the IWGP Women’s Championship would not be replacing or becoming the promotion’s top championship, with those spots being occupied by the World of Stardom Championship and Wonder of Stardom Championship, currently held by Syuri and Saya Kamitani respectively.

On November 20th of this year, the first ever NJPW x Stardom show will take place at the Ariake Arena in Tokyo, with a number of mixed tag-team matches expected to be announced, alongside the coronation of the first ever IWGP Women’s Champion.

Plans are currently unknown as to who will be competing for NJPW’s first ever top female prize, and thus we’ll aim to provide any updates as soon as we know more.
